This program follows the third stage of Ontario Soccer’s Grassroots development guidelines. This is called the Golden Age of skill development where players acquire critical skills to make decisions based on what is going on around them.  The focus is on developing the core areas of agility, balance and coordination and ensuring the players are having FUN at the same. Club assigned mentor coaches assist volunteer parent coaches with training sessions and ensure all players are involved during each training session or game.

Under 9 & 10

U9 & U10 (Born 2015-2014): Co-ed; twice a week on Tuesdays & Thursdays (Bill Hancox Park AND Wanita Park). Volunteers Coaches required with supervision by West Rouge Staff.

Teams will rotate start times each week, with start times either 6pm or 7pm. Sessions (practices and games) will be 1-hour in length. A schedule will be made available prior to the start of the season.

Note: U10 players (born 2014) have the option to play in the U12 Boys or U12 Girls Interclub programs.
